Output 66bf5f01e7beec5420502778ba3aa23f12776779076466454ee58b7888b8f9fd:0

value
23189
script pubkey
OP_0 OP_PUSHBYTES_20 79f9989ba7d42daef4b1698d512627595e0b1944
address
tb1q08ue3xa86sk6aa93dxx4zf38t90qkx2yrmjmal
transaction
66bf5f01e7beec5420502778ba3aa23f12776779076466454ee58b7888b8f9fd
confirmations
504
spent
false